GXO are currently seeking a talented and driven individual for the role of Network Support Manager to cover our northern region. You’ll offer operational and management support to your nominated regions, enabling us to deliver a dedicated service to our customer.

This is a full-time, 6-month fixed term contract position. You will be working as part of a flexible team covering a 10-hour shift between the operating hours of 07:00 and 21:00 over 4 days, Friday to Monday. Working hours will rotate depending on the team dynamics, with start times typically at 07:00 / 10:00 and 13:00 each week. Working rotas will be agreed in advance with reasonable notice to help you plan accordingly. You will also be able to work from home on the Saturday and Sunday.

What you’ll do on a typical day:

  • Work as part of the management team ensuring that existing work practices and standards of service are maintained over the course of the weekend operation, also ensuring a robust and clear handover process is delivered between weekday and weekend operational teams.
  • Be responsible for all aspects of people management associated with delivery crews in the specified regions, to maintain a high level of professionalism and customer service.
  • Daily problem-solving responsibilities to cover VOR vehicles or colleague absence at all stores across the weekend to minimise the operational impact and recover as many of the scheduled deliveries as possible.
  • Working with stores, support teams and business partners to resolve all daily customer impacting issues and report any changes to the declared plan.
